Peel and slice the carrots into uniform pieces, about 1/4-inch thick diagonally for even cooking.
Bring a medium pot of water to a boil and add a pinch of salt. Add the sliced carrots and boil for 5-7 minutes, or until they are just tender but still slightly firm (fork-tender). Drain and set aside.
In a large sk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the honey, lemon juice, and lemon zest, stirring well to combine.
Add the drained carrots to the skillet. Stir gently to coat the carrots in the lemon glaze.
Sprinkle the salt and black pepper over the carrots, adjusting seasoning to taste. Cook for 3-5 minutes, stirring occasionally, until the glaze thickens slightly and the carrots are well coated.
Remove the skillet from the heat. Transfer the glazed carrots to a serving dish and garnish with chopped fresh parsley, if desired.
Serve warm and enjoy your lemon glazed carrots as a delightful side dish!
